  • Patent number: 10878251
    Abstract: In a people counting system, a plurality of vision sensors is arranged to provide sensor coverage of an area. Each is arranged to provide individual sensor coverage of a portion of the area within its field of view. Each of a plurality of local image processors is connected to a respective one of the vision sensors. Each of the local image processors is configured to apply a local person detection algorithm to at least one image captured by its respective vision sensor, thereby generating a local presence metric representative of a number of people detected in the at least one image. A central processor is configured to estimate the total number of people in the area covered by the vision sensors by applying an aggregation algorithm to the local presence metrics generated by the local image processors. As it is critical that user privacy be taken into account when utilising such people counting technology, an opt-out is enabled.

  • Patent number: 10880746
    Abstract: A method for providing network connection to a smart device via a social networking application that is operating on a computing device different from the smart device is disclosed. The computing device obtains a device identifier of the smart device, and obtains a key of the smart device associated with the device identifier of the smart device from a social networking server. The key is pre-set to be uniquely associated with a device model of the smart device. The computing device encrypts configuration information of a target wireless network using the key associated with the smart device, to obtain encrypted configuration information. The target wireless network is currently accessed by the computing device. The computing device then broadcasts the encrypted configuration information. The smart device receives and decrypts the encrypted configuration information using a copy of the key stored on the smart device to access the target wireless network.

  • Patent number: 10838429
    Abstract: A method for locating a vehicle situated within a parking area using a plurality of WLAN base stations each including an antenna array, the vehicle including a communication interface for communication with the WLAN base stations via a wireless WLAN communication network. The method includes receiving, via the respective antenna array, a radio signal sent by the communication interface of the vehicle via the wireless communication network; ascertaining a respective angle of incidence of the respective received radio signal relative to a respective normal of the antenna array; ascertaining a signal intensity of the respective received radio signal; and carrying out a triangulation using the ascertained angles of incidence and the ascertained signal intensities in order to locate the vehicle within the parking area. A corresponding system, a parking area, and a computer program are also described.

  • Patent number: 10813038
    Abstract: In a cellular communications network including user equipment and an access network, a cell-blocking method involves designating a cell in the network that is to be blocked and activating a cell-blocking operating mode of a node of the access network of the cellular communications network. According to the cell-blocking method, upon activation of the cell-blocking mode of the access-network node, active calls in the designated cell are detected and disconnected. The disconnection of active calls may be performed selectively based on an access class or establishment cause associated with the call. The cell-blocking may be hidden because the access-network node may not broadcast any data that is indicative of cell-blocking and, when a user equipment in the affected cell attempts to set-up a call, the access-network node may reject the call using an admission control mechanism or may send back a spoofed message from the core network.
